《代码整洁之道》早早就买下了,之前读过,不过仅仅是读了前3章,就被尘封了。最近感觉到自己到了瓶颈,可
悲的是不知自己缺什么。只是想着下次看自己代码的时候不用这么的头疼。现在看着自己的代码真的是一团糟。
命名,一直知道很重要,我觉得它就是代码的灵魂,可惜的是,语文没学好,每次都想好好命名类名、变量名、函
数名等。可是,总是乱七八糟的。在书中看到“总要修改那么几次”,人家大牛都修改几次,何况自己!还是浮躁,急功
近利。这次是下了决心,坚持最佳实践,读一章,按照这章的内容进行修改,坚持下来应该会有不少收获的。
最重要的一点:“一旦发现有更好的名称,就换掉旧的”。
读完第二章,结合自己的代码进行思考,从下面几个方面修改自己的代码:
1,名副其实
2,使用读得出来的名称
3,使用可搜索的名称
4,编码使用编码
4.1 不要使用匈牙利标记法
4.2 不用使用成员前缀,即m_
4.3 接口实现,不要使用“I”表示接口
5, 每个概念对应一个词
6, 别用相语言
7, 不要添加没用的语境
本人“不用”的几条都犯得相当的严重,特别是第四条。
第5,第6条,本人觉得意思差不多。